The entity has a beta of 0.0613, which indicates not very significant fluctuations relative to the market. As returns on the market increase, VanEck Vectors' returns are expected to increase less than the market. However, during the bear market, the loss of holding VanEck Vectors is expected to be smaller as well.

Given the investment horizon of 90 days VanEck Vectors has a beta of 0.0613. This indicates as returns on the market go up, VanEck Vectors average returns are expected to increase less than the benchmark. However, during the bear market, the loss on holding VanEck Vectors Moodys will be expected to be much smaller as well. Additionally VanEck Vectors Moodys has an alpha of 0.0159, implying that it can generate a 0.0159 percent excess return over Dow Jones Industrial after adjusting for the inherited market risk (beta).
